Clearity is an innovative visual negative thoughts tracker designed to help users gain insight into their mental patterns. Inspired by activity trackers, it employs a dot-per-day timeline to visually represent daily mental activity, specifically focusing on negative thoughts. This approach allows users to log their thoughts consistently, recognize recurring patterns, and develop greater awareness of their emotional landscape over time. Suitable for anyone seeking mental wellness, from individuals managing stress to those practicing mindfulness, Clearity provides a simple yet powerful way to monitor and reflect on mental health. Its unique visual format makes it easy to see progress and identify triggers, fostering a proactive approach to mental well-being.

Claude in PowerPoint is an innovative AI-powered tool designed to enhance the presentation creation process. Seamlessly integrated into PowerPoint, it assists users in building, editing, and refining slides in real time. By understanding slide layouts, fonts, and masters, Claude ensures that every change remains consistent with the brand and template standards. Its ability to read and adapt to existing presentation styles makes it particularly valuable for professionals seeking to streamline their workflow without sacrificing design integrity. Additionally, the recent support for live data connectors enables users to incorporate real-time insights from their daily tools directly into their slides, elevating the relevance and impact of their presentations. Available on the Pro plan, Claude in PowerPoint caters to marketers, business professionals, and designers looking for an intelligent, collaborative presentation assistant that saves time and improves slide quality.
